jupyter报错ModuleNotFoundError: No module named 'tensorflow'
时间: 2023-10-28 17:57:35 浏览: 44
您好!遇到这个错误通常意味着您的Jupyter环境没有安装TensorFlow模块。您可以尝试以下几种解决方法:
1. 确保您已经在您的环境中安装了TensorFlow。可以使用以下命令进行安装:
```
!pip install tensorflow
```
2. 如果您已经安装了TensorFlow,但仍然遇到此错误,可能是因为Jupyter正在使用不同的Python环境。您可以检查所使用的Python环境是否与安装TensorFlow的环境相同,可以通过在Jupyter中运行以下代码来检查:
```
import sys
print(sys.executable)
```
确保打印的路径与您安装TensorFlow的Python路径匹配。如果不匹配,您可以尝试在Jupyter中切换到正确的Python环境。
3. 如果您使用的是conda环境,请确保已经在正确的conda环境中安装了TensorFlow。可以使用以下命令检查已安装的环境和包:
```
conda info --envs
conda list
```
确认所列的环境和包中是否存在TensorFlow。
希望这些解决方法能够帮助您解决问题!如果还有其他疑问,请随时提问。
相关问题
pycharm报错ModuleNotFoundError: No module named tensorflow
根据提供的引用内容,你遇到的问题是pycharm报错ModuleNotFoundError: No module named tensorflow。这个错误通常表示你的环境中没有安装tensorflow模块。解决这个问题的方法有以下几种:
方法一:使用pip安装tensorflow模块
在命令行或终端中运行以下命令来安装tensorflow模块:
```
pip install tensorflow
```
方法二:使用conda安装tensorflow模块
如果你使用的是conda环境,可以运行以下命令来安装tensorflow模块:
```
conda install tensorflow
```
方法三:检查你的python版本
确保你的python版本与tensorflow兼容。根据提供的引用,在python 3.9中无法直接安装tensorflow 1.x,你可以降低conda环境中的python版本到3.6来解决兼容性问题。
方法四:修改代码中的import语句
根据提供的引用,将import tensorflow as tf改为import tensorflow.compat.v1 as tf,这样可以适应tensorflow的兼容性问题。
请确保按照上述方法之一进行操作,以解决你的问题。如果问题仍然存在,请提供更多信息以便我们进一步帮助你。
jupyter ModuleNotFoundError: No module named tensorflow
您遇到了一个名为 "ModuleNotFoundError: No module named tensorflow" 的错误。这是因为您的环境缺少 TensorFlow 模块。要解决这个问题,您需要按照以下步骤之一进行操作:
1. 如果您使用的是 Anaconda 环境,请尝试在终端或命令提示符中运行以下命令来安装 TensorFlow:
```
conda install tensorflow
```
2. 如果您使用的是 pip,请尝试在终端或命令提示符中运行以下命令来安装 TensorFlow:
```
pip install tensorflow
```
3. 如果您已经安装了 TensorFlow,但仍然遇到此错误,请确保您正在使用与 TensorFlow 版本兼容的 Python 版本。可以通过以下命令检查 TensorFlow 的版本要求:
```
pip show tensorflow
```
如果您遇到其他问题或需要更多帮助,请提供更多详细信息,我将竭尽全力支持您。